10. It commemorates the fall of Barcelona in
the hands of the Bourbon under the
duke of Berwick during the War of
Spanish Succession troops on September
11 , 1714 , after fourteen months of siege.
11. This is the most important day in
Tarragona. We celebrated it throwing
fireworks and doing human towers. The
Santa Tecla Festival began in1321 when
the arm relic of Santa Tecla came to
Tarragona, for real intercession of the
eastern lands of Armenia .
12. La Castanyada is a popular festival of
Catalonia. We eat chestnuts, buns,
sweet potatoes, candied fruit.
